Voluminous Long Layers with Feathered Ends
Long, flowing layers with soft, feathery ends and significant volume, evoking a windswept, dramatic elegance.
What makes this look work
The shape comes mostly from:
- long layers that keep the base weight
- movement from the s-wave
- a dark brown colour
Before you choose it
- Upkeep · Medium upkeep
- Expect a few minutes of styling most days to keep the shape reading the way it does here.
- At the salon
- A perm (heat or cold) may be involved — worth discussing your hair's condition first.
- A treatment supports the finish.
How any reference lands depends on your texture, density and daily routine — that conversation is what your stylist is for.
